Dock Replacement in Denver, CO
Dock replacement services involve removing and installing new docks to improve safety, functionality, and appearance for waterfront properties. These projects typically include replacing aging or damaged dock structures, upgrading materials for durability, or customizing docks to better suit specific needs such as boat access, fishing, or recreational activities. Property owners often seek this service after noticing signs of wear, rotting, or structural instability, or when planning to enhance the usability and value of their waterfront area.
Before requesting dock replacement, homeowners should consider the size and type of dock suitable for their property, as well as any local regulations or permits required for construction. It’s also important to evaluate the condition of existing structures and determine whether a full replacement or repair is more appropriate. Understanding the materials available, such as wood, composite, or aluminum, and how they will withstand local weather conditions can help inform decision-making. Clear communication about project goals and expectations can ensure the replacement process aligns with the property owner’s needs.

Dock Replacement Questions
What are signs that a dock needs replacement? Visible damage, rotting wood, loose boards, or instability indicate the need for a new dock.
Can a dock be upgraded instead of replaced? Upgrades are possible, but extensive damage or structural issues often require full replacement for safety and durability.
What types of docks are available for replacement? Options include wooden, aluminum, and composite docks, each suited to different preferences and conditions.
What should property owners consider before replacing a dock? Factors include the dock’s current condition, local regulations, and the intended use of the dock area.
